
While Lou Reed is still trying to explain Lulu, Metallica has spend the last week reminding folks what they can really do. Three unreleased tracks from the Death Magnetic sessions have hit the web so far, and now Blabbermouth reports (via Rock it Out! Blog) that a fourth, “Rebel Of Babylon”, was sent out to members of ‘Tallica’s official fan club on Sunday. Also during said concert on Saturday night, the band’s original lineup - James Hetfield, Lars Ulrich, Dave Mustaine and Ron McGovney – took the stage together for the first time since 1982. Below, you can watch video of them performing “Hit The Lights”.
